Ordinals
beta
Sat 834326753661330
decimal
28038.7953661330
percentile
1.66865350732266%
name
mjggfxcgdhwh
cycle
0
epoch
2
block
28038
offset
7953661330
timestamp
2023-12-29 22:22:11 UTC
rarity
common
prev
next